   About Conure
Conure is Mark Wilson of 15 Degrees Below Zero. I started this project in May of 2000, shortly after the formation of Imperial Floral Assault Unit, the pre-cursor to 15DBZ. After years of being a music consumer, I decided it was time to create something of my own. Since that time, I've had numerous CDR releases on such labels as Troniks, Zaftig Research, Immanence Records, and Solipsism, amongst others. I also have CD releases on Crunch Pod and Edgetone Records. In addition, I've been fortunate enough to play multiple shows on both US coasts as well as international shows in Victoria and Montreal, Canada and Berlin, Germany.

In the beginning, I took a more electronics- and software-based approach to noise. However, over the years, lo-fi equipment and sound sources have begun to dominate, an approach that I feel much more comfortable with, an approach that has led to a considerable evolution in my sound as I feel more in control of what I'm doing. I look forward to seeing where I go from here.

My greatest thanks go to Dan and Mike from 15DBZ for all of the advice they have given me over the years and to Ben Arp from Crunch Pod for all of the support.

EQUIPMENT USED (current and past):
keyboards (Yamaha CS2X, Roland JP8000, Midiman Oxygen8), Roland MC-303 Groove Box, Roland MS-1 sampler, various software applications (Ableton Live, Fruity Loops, Cool Edit Pro, Sound Forge, SimSynth), mixers (some Alesis 16 track behemoth, Behringer Eurorack UB1202), Roland ED UA-30 Audio Interface, Edirol USB Audio Capture UA-25, found sounds, field recordings, samples, minidisc recorders (Sharp MD-MT15, Sony Hi-MD MZ-RH910), various CD players, contact mics and other microphones, laptops (some Dell Latitude model, Toshiba Portege 4000, Toshiba Tecra A4), various effects (Line6 DL4 Delay Modeler, Electro-Harmonix Doctor Q Envelope Follower, Ashdown Bass Envelope Filter, Boss Digital Reverb/Delay RV-3, Alesis NanoVerb, Boss Digital Delay DD-3, Arion Digital Delay/Sampler DDS-1, DOD Overdrive Plus FX50-5, DOD Equalizer FX40-B, Boss Hyper Fuzz FZ-2, Boss Hyper Metal HM-3, DigiTech PDS 1550 Programmable Distortion, Boss Heavy Metal HM-2 distortion, Darelectro Milkshake Chorus, Boss Distortion DS-1, Boss Enhancer EH-2, Ibanez Thrashmetal TM5, Arion Octave MOC-1, Boss Bass Flanger BF-2B, DOD Stereo Phaser FX20-B, Danelectro FAB Echo, Danelectro FAB Metal, Danelectro FAB Flange, Danelectro FAB Chorus, Johnson Fifties Tremolo FT-2, DOD FX7 Guitar FX Processor/Preamp, Jim Dunlop USA Original Crybaby GCB-95 wah-wah, multiple software effects), various turntables and records, toy electronic drum, portable television, various radios, guitar
